IPO – On the Day WealthTrust Securities IPO Opens Today with Strong Market Appetite Expected
The Initial Public Offering (IPO) of WealthTrust Securities Limited (WTS) opens today, with strong market appetite expected as investors seek timely opportunities to participate in Sri Lanka’s capital market growth story. A Primary Dealer authorised by the Central Bank of Sri Lanka and licensed by the Securities and Exchange Commission of Sri Lanka as a Stock Broker (Debt) and Stock Dealer (Debt), WTS enters the public market as investor focus sharpens around transparent, regulated, and professionally managed financial services platforms.
A total of 71,548,244 Ordinary Voting Shares will be offered to the public at an Issue Price of LKR 7.00 per share, with the Company seeking to raise LKR 500,837,708, and a listing on the Diri Savi Board of the Colombo Stock Exchange (CSE) (subject to applicable rules and directives).
The subscription list will open at 9.00 a.m. today and is scheduled to remain open for fourteen (14) Market Days (including the opening day) until 4.30 p.m. on the closing date, unless the Issue closes early due to oversubscription, in line with the Prospectus terms.
WTS states that the primary objective of the Issue is the strengthening of the Company’s core capital.
The Company notes that the Central Bank has stipulated a phased increase in minimum core capital requirements for Primary Dealers to LKR 4.0 billion effective 1 January 2026 and LKR 5.0 billion effective 1 January 2027, and that the strengthened buffer is intended to reinforce resilience under varying interest-rate conditions.
The Issue also sets out an allotment structure across investor categories, with 40% allocated to Retail Individual Investors, 10% to Unit Trusts, 10% to Employees and Directors, and 40% to Non-Retail Investors, as detailed in the Prospectus.
The minimum subscription per application is 100 shares (LKR 700), with applications above the minimum accepted in multiples of 100 shares.
Founded in 2010, WTS enters the market with an A- (Positive) entity credit rating by Lanka Rating Agency, and an application having been approved in principle by the CSE for the listing of the Company’s ordinary voting shares on the Diri Savi Board.
